Output 5edd65ab00a3af139fd08063e505058e0f2fb8538ea67c2b9d4820eb5fb8e50d:0

value
551104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22ebeceadb1796e39a10084025a796224018ee75 OP_EQUAL
address
34sfXTJHVMoDZNfhufGrqKv34HqnECPrjQ
transaction
5edd65ab00a3af139fd08063e505058e0f2fb8538ea67c2b9d4820eb5fb8e50d
confirmations
373600
spent
true